2023年7月26日发(作者:)
移动应用程序设计与实现
概述
移动应用程序设计与实现是一项重要的技术领域,为现代人们的生活带来便捷和乐趣。移动应用程序通常是指在手机、平板电脑等移动设备上运行的应用程序,包括游戏、社交、生活、工具等多种类型。移动应用程序的设计和实现涉及到计算机、软件、网络等多个方面的知识,因此需要开发者具备扎实的编程能力和创新思维。本文将从设计、开发和优化三个方面,探讨移动应用程序的设计和实现。
设计
移动应用程序设计是整个开发过程的核心之一,它决定了应用程序的用户体验、界面布局和功能实现。一个好的设计能够吸引用户的眼球,提高应用程序的使用率和用户满意度。在设计移动应用程序时,需要考虑以下几个方面。
界面设计。应用程序的界面设计应该简洁明了,预留足够的空间给文字、图片和按钮等元素,方便用户进行操作。颜色的搭配也非常重要,要避免使用过于刺眼的颜色,以免影响用户的视觉体验。
功能设计。在功能设计方面,应该注重用户需求,关注用户的使用场景。应用程序的功能应该紧贴用户的需求,机制要简单易懂,使用户能够更快速、更方便地使用应用程序。
交互设计。在交互设计方面,应该注重用户的行为习惯,使操作变得顺畅自然。合理的操作流程可以确保用户快速找到自己所需的功能,提高用户使用的效率。
开发
移动应用程序开发包括前端开发和后端开发两个方面,前端开发主要指应用程序的界面设计和用户交互实现,后端开发则指应用程序的逻辑处理和数据存储等方面。在开发移动应用程序时,需要注意以下几个方面。
技术平台的选择。在选择技术平台时,应该考虑应用程序的发展方向和适用领域,以及开发团队的技术储备和实际操作能力等因素。
编程语言的选择。移动应用程序开发可以采用多种编程语言,如Java、Swift、HTML5等。选择合适的编程语言对于保证应用程序效率、安全和稳定等方面非常重要。
代码规范的制定。在开发移动应用程序时,应该制定规范的代码标准,以便开发团队能够更好地进行代码的编写和维护。这也可以有效提高应用程序的质量和可维护性。
调试和测试。在应用程序的开发过程中,调试和测试是必不可少的环节。要确保应用程序的代码以及逻辑流程无误,以提供更优秀的用户体验。
优化
移动应用程序的优化是指在开发和发布的过程中,通过各种手段对应用程序的性能、稳定性、界面体验等方面进行调整和改善。应用程序的优化不断提高了用户的满意度,避免了出现因性能问题而造成的BUG。
代码的压缩和优化。可以通过压缩代码、优化算法等手段来提高应用程序的性能。正确的数据结构选择和算法实现可以在保持代码可读性的前提下,进一步提高代码的执行效率。
图片和文件的优化。使用压缩、裁剪等技术来优化图片和文件的大小,以提高应用程序的运行速度。同时还要注意对于应用程序的文件进行管理,及时清理无用的文件,避免浪费存储资源。
界面和用户体验的优化。在用户体验方面,我们需要注重应用程序的细节,以获得顺畅的操作流程、简单易懂的界面设计和亲近自然的交互体验。
总结
移动应用程序的设计和实现是一项综合性强、难度较大的技术工程,要求设计者和开发人员具备一定的知识和技能储备,同时还需要不断地进行优化和改进。当然,设计者和开发人员也需要善于思考和创新,才能够在这个领域中不断地前进。希望通过本文,能够对移动应用程序设计和实现方面的基本知识有所了解和认识。
发布者:admin,转转请注明出处:http://www.yc00.com/xiaochengxu/1690318608a331881.html
评论列表(0条)